Output 677dd58358e13a2af9028a17cf55ca488ec4696112d426cd7d87c209d21299c7:0

value
149700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e29fd840ef297059fa59abcdd6f594a0b4b6a4fc OP_EQUAL
address
3NMJ872YsNYuf7S7pBbTWY6TVNkWWCfYry
transaction
677dd58358e13a2af9028a17cf55ca488ec4696112d426cd7d87c209d21299c7
spent
true